package leafGooglePubsub
import (
"context"
"encoding/json"
"fmt"
leafHeader "github.com/paulusrobin/leaf-utilities/common/header"
leafLogger "github.com/paulusrobin/leaf-utilities/logger/logger"
leafMQ "github.com/paulusrobin/leaf-utilities/messageQueue/messageQueue"
leafSlack "github.com/paulusrobin/leaf-utilities/slack"
"sync"
"time"
google "cloud.google.com/go/pubsub"
"google.golang.org/grpc/codes"
"google.golang.org/grpc/status"
)
type (
subscriber struct {
option option
subscription *google.Subscription
dispatcher leafMQ.Dispatcher
slackNotification leafSlack.Integration
middlewares []leafMQ.MiddlewareFunc
}
messageShown struct {
MsgID string `json:"msg_id"`
MsgData interface{} `json:"msg_data"`
MsgAttributes map[string]string `json:"msg_attributes"`
}
)
var (
maskedAttributes = map[string]string{
"authorization": `***token***`,
}
)
func (s *subscriber) Dispatcher() leafMQ.Dispatcher {
return s.dispatcher
}
func (s *subscriber) Listen(topic string, listening chan bool) {
var wg sync.WaitGroup
ch := make(chan *google.Message, s.option.bufSize)
wg.Add(1)
go func(topic string) {
for {
select {
case msg := <-ch:
if msg != nil {
s.processMessage(topic, msg)
}
}
}
}(topic)
go func() {
listening <- true
err := s.subscription.Receive(context.Background(), func(ctx context.Context, msg *google.Message) {
ch <- msg
})
if err != nil && status.Code(err) != codes.Canceled {
s.option.logger.Error(leafLogger.BuildMessage(context.Background(), fmt.Sprintf("PULL ERROR %v", err)))
wg.Done()
}
}()
wg.Wait()
close(ch)
}
func (s *subscriber) processMessage(topic string, msg *google.Message) {
requestID := msg.Attributes[leafHeader.MessagingID]
msgType := msg.Attributes["message"]
mqMsg := leafMQ.Message{
Data: msg.Data,
Attributes: msg.Attributes,
}
mqMsg.SetID(msg.ID)
message := leafMQ.DispatchDTO{
Type: leafMQ.Handle,
Source: fmt.Sprintf("Google PubSub - %s", topic),
RequestID: requestID,
MsgType: msgType,
Msg: mqMsg,
Log: s.option.logger,
}
if err := s.dispatcher.Dispatch(message, s.middlewares...); err != nil {
publishTime, _ := time.Parse(time.RFC3339, msg.Attributes[leafHeader.MessagingPublishTime])
if time.Since(publishTime) < s.option.failedDeadline {
msg.Nack()
return
}
errMessage := leafMQ.DispatchDTO{
Type: leafMQ.Error,
Source: fmt.Sprintf("Google PubSub - %s", topic),
RequestID: requestID,
MsgType: msgType,
Msg: mqMsg,
Log: s.option.logger,
Err: err,
}
_ = s.dispatcher.Dispatch(errMessage)
s.pushNotificationToSlack(message)
msg.Ack()
} else {
msg.Ack()
}
}
func (s *subscriber) pushNotificationToSlack(msg leafMQ.DispatchDTO) {
if !s.option.slackNotification.Active || s.slackNotification == nil {
return
}
for key := range msg.Msg.Attributes {
if val, ok := maskedAttributes[key]; ok {
msg.Msg.Attributes[key] = val
}
}
msgShown := messageShown{
MsgID: msg.Msg.GetID(),
MsgData: string(msg.Msg.Data),
MsgAttributes: msg.Msg.Attributes,
}
var msgData map[string]interface{}
if err := json.Unmarshal(msg.Msg.Data, &msgData); err == nil {
msgShown.MsgData = msgData
}
jsonByte, _ := json.MarshalIndent(msgShown, "", " ")
messageBody, err := leafSlack.NewMessage(
leafSlack.WithBlock(leafSlack.Block{
Type: "header",
Text: leafSlack.Text{
Type: "plain_text",
Text: fmt.Sprintf("Error on consuming Kafka Message: [%s]", msg.RequestID),
},
}),
leafSlack.WithBlock(leafSlack.Block{
Type: "section",
Text: leafSlack.Text{
Type: "mrkdwn",
Text: fmt.Sprintf("<!channel> error on processing this message on %s", msg.Source),
},
}),
leafSlack.WithBlock(leafSlack.Block{
Type: "section",
Text: leafSlack.Text{
Type: "mrkdwn",
Text: fmt.Sprintf("with error: ```%s```", msg.Err.Error()),
},
}),
leafSlack.WithBlock(leafSlack.Block{
Type: "section",
Text: leafSlack.Text{
Type: "mrkdwn",
Text: fmt.Sprintf("with params: ```%s```", string(jsonByte)),
},
}),
)
if err != nil {
s.option.logger.Error(leafLogger.BuildMessage(context.Background(), fmt.Sprintf("Error on create push notification message to slack: %+v", err.Error())))
}
if err := s.slackNotification.Push(context.Background(), messageBody); err != nil {
s.option.logger.Error(leafLogger.BuildMessage(context.Background(), fmt.Sprintf("Error on push notification to slack: %+v", err.Error())))
}
}
